This position manages and plans all weddings and social related events at the Park Hyatt Beaver Creek Resort & Spa, in the Vail Valley. The Wedding Sales Specialist position requires a fully competent individual who has experience in the hotel sales process and function. Sales manager responsibilities include selling event spaces, food and beverage services, guest rooms, and other resort services to Hyatt customers. The starting salary for this position is $61,800. Actual pay will be commensurate with experience. Role specific job responsibilities include:

  • Creating and tracking sales account activity in Hyatt\xe2\x80\x99s proprietary Envision software.
  • Conducting in person and virtual site inspections.
  • Hosting and/ or attending market specific trade events.
  • Preparing and presenting effective sales calls and proposals.
  • Maintaining well organized documentation and reports in Hyatt systems.
  • Working as a team member with the sales and catering staff and in close contact with other support staff.
  • Meet or exceed annual sales revenue goal.
  • Plan, arrange, organize, and execute events while meeting or exceeding client/customer expectations.
  • Prioritize tasks and independently manage workflow based on appropriate needs and demands and the department\'s policy and procedures.
  • Clearly communicate policies, procedures and services offered by the hotel with clients/customers.
  • Coordinate and communicate event logistics (responsibilities, timelines, etc.) with other departments in order to meet or exceed client/customer expectations, through Hyatt\xe2\x80\x99s property management software.
  • Monitor event activities to ensure compliance with applicable Standard Operating Procedures, satisfaction of participants, and resolution of customer service issues or concerns.
  • Manage work schedule to strategically be on-site during critical event times (greetings, breaks, etc.), as needed.
  • Reconcile final invoices with Finance Department, and client/customer.
  • Additional duties as determined by Director of Sales and Marketing.
  • Attend EO/Resume meetings, Sales/Event Planning team meetings, Sales/marketing meetings as requested.
  • Prepare and be prepared to lead Weekly Group Resume meetings or Daily Standup meeting for the team\'s clients or your own.
